VOYAGER SPACE
Voyager Space Holding is an aviation and aerospace company that specializes in the space exploration industry. The company is driven by its mission is to create a vertically integrated publicly traded NewSpace company capable of delivering any mission humans can conceive. Voyager Space Holding was founded in 2019 and is headquartered in Denver, Colorado.
